Chapter 1 Notes - Introduction to Anatomy + Physiology

Anatomy - “cut apart” - form + structure of all organisms

Physiology - integrated functions of body + all its parts

Gross (macroscopic) Anatomy - study of the form + relationships of structures seen w/naked eye

Comparative Anatomy - study of structures of various species, esp with traits that aid in classification

Embryology - study of developmental anatomy

Microscopic anatomy - needs a microscope (tissues + cells)

Ultrastructural cytology - portions of cells and tissues w/aid of electron microscope

Systemic anatomy - studying using systems (see below)

Cranial - toward head

Caudal - toward tail

Rostral - (for features of the head) towards nose

Caudal - (for features of the head) towards tail

Median Plane (sometimes midsagittal plane) - imaginary line splitting body into equal halves

Sagittal plane (or paramedian plane) - any plane parallel to median plane

Transverse Plane - right angles to median

Horizontal plane - horizontal cut
